Super Spicy Mongolian Beef

Categories: Beef | International | Mongolia

Ingredients:

  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on hoisin sauce
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il
  • 2 teaspoons white sugar
  • 1 tablespoon minced garlic
  • 1 tablespoon red pepper flakes
  • 1 pound beef flank steak, thinly sliced
  • 1 tablespoon peanut oil
  • 2 large green onions, thinly sliced

Preparation:

  • Whisk together soy sauce, hoisin sauce, sesame oil, sugar, garlic, and red pepper flakes in a bowl.
  • Toss beef with marinade, cover, and refrigerate 1 hour to overnight.
  • Heat peanut oil in a wok or large, nonstick skillet over high heat.
  • Add the green onions, and cook for 5 to 10 seconds before stirring in the beef.
  • Cook and stir until the beef is no longer pink and is beginning to brown, about 5 minutes.

Notes:

note: we added onion, carrots and green peppers, and recommend that you do too!
